Our journey to opening Lawa Salon began long before we arrived in the U.S. When we moved here in 2018, I already knew that my experience and passion for the beauty industry would be the key to a new beginning. My first encounter with the profession happened back in 2010 in Russia, when I enrolled in beauty school and began mastering the art of hair extensions using Italian techniques and complex coloring.
However, moving to the States required me to adapt and undergo new training to obtain a license to work in Florida. This journey wasn’t easy, but it opened up new horizons for me. While studying at an American beauty school, I not only learned new skills but also shared my experience with my classmates, teaching them what I already knew.
After several years of working in salons from Sunny Isles to Fort Lauderdale, I realized it was time to start my own business. But finding the perfect space proved to be a challenge. We searched for a long time until one day, I noticed a vacant space near our supplier, SalonCentric. I called to inquire about leasing it, but as it turned out, that location wasn’t available.
It seemed like a setback, but fate had other plans. A kind realtor mentioned that there was another lovely space nearby that had just become available, and my husband and I didn’t miss our chance. That’s where our story truly began. With friends and tools in hand, we transformed the space into a cozy and stylish salon in just 5 weeks.
My husband created our website, set up a booking system, and handled digital marketing. And so, our ship set sail. We faced many challenges, unexpected turns, and victories, but that’s a story for another time…

Advertising for a New Salon: How to Spend Wisely and Get Results
Opening your own salon is not only a dream come true but also a significant financial commitment. One of the key aspects of success is smart advertising. However, in the early stages, you should think twice before outsourcing this to external agencies. Why? Let’s break it down.
When you’ve just opened your salon, your budget is likely already stretched thin. You’ve invested in rent, renovations, equipment, and now every dollar counts. In such a situation, it’s crucial to maintain at least a small financial reserve. These funds can be a lifesaver for unexpected expenses that will inevitably arise as your business takes off.
Build Your Website Yourself
One of the first steps is creating a website. You can easily do this on your own using platforms like Google Sites, Wix, or WordPress. These site builders are user-friendly and don’t require coding skills. Building your website yourself will save you money and, importantly, give you full control over the content and design.
Google Ads: Start Simple
To attract clients, Google Local Services is an excellent option. This tool allows you to set up ads easily by filling out the necessary forms and uploading your licenses and insurance. An added advantage is that you’ll earn a Google Screened Badge, which builds trust with potential clients by showing that your business is verified and credible. Google regularly updates this service, adding new features, making it a convenient and effective tool for local advertising.
Another step could be using Google Search Campaigns. Here, you might need a specialist’s help, especially if you want to maximize your return on investment. However, if your budget is tight, you can try to figure it out yourself, as plenty of resources are available to guide you.
Instagram and Meta: How to Advertise Effectively
Social media promotion is another crucial element of successful marketing. On Instagram and Meta (formerly Facebook), you can promote posts, which is quite simple and effective. However, there’s an important tip: it’s better not to do this from an iPhone since Apple takes a commission on such transactions. Spend a little time setting up an ad account on business.google.com—this will save you money on fees and give you better control over your ad campaigns.
Setting up ads will require time, money, and effort, but in the long run, these investments will pay off. You can try to handle it yourself or hire a specialist, depending on your budget and expertise in this area.
Conclusion
In the early stages of your salon, it’s essential to manage your budget as efficiently as possible. Building your own website, using simple and accessible advertising tools like Google Local Services (and earning that valuable Google Screened Badge), and thoughtful promotion on social media will help you succeed without overspending. Remember, every dollar saved today could be crucial for the future of your business.
